🌿 What Makes Oleander So Alluring Yet So Dangerous?

Oleander thrives where other plants wither, dressing roadsides, parks, and backyards with cheerful flowers and thick green leaves. It laughs in the face of drought and poor soil, thriving with minimal care—a dream for landscapers, a nightmare for anyone unaware of its lethal side.

Every leaf, every flower, even the water it touches holds potent toxins. The main villains are cardiac glycosides, chemicals so ruthless they can sabotage the heart, upset the nerves, and wreck the stomach—all in a matter of hours. Imagine a poison so strong that a single leaf can kill a child, a few bites can bring an adult to the brink, and smoke from burning its branches can poison an entire family.

A Closer Look at Its Toxic Arsenal

Oleander’s poisons are not subtle. Once inside the body, they hijack the heart’s rhythm, confuse the brain, and attack the gut. These are not vague threats; this is a plant that can cause real damage fast.

💗 Heart Stoppers: Oleandrin and oleandrigenin are the heart’s worst enemies, triggering dangerous arrhythmias and sudden cardiac arrest.
🧠 Mind Disruptors: Neriine can blur thoughts, stir dizziness, and even cause seizures.
💀 Foxglove’s Evil Cousin: Compounds similar to those in foxglove make the heart pump irregularly, tipping the body into chaos.

Spotting the Signs Before It’s Too Late

Speed is everything when oleander strikes. Recognizing the signs can be the thin line between life and death.

💔 Heart Warning: Slow or erratic heartbeat, fainting, dangerously low blood pressure.
🤢 Digestive Red Flags: Intense nausea, relentless vomiting, stomach cramps, excessive drooling.
😵 Neurological Alarms: Confusion, dizziness, tremors, seizures, or slipping into a coma.
🔥 Skin and Eyes: Sap burns, rashes, blisters, or a burning mouth if chewed.

If these appear and oleander is anywhere nearby, act immediately—call emergency services without a second thought.

🐾 Why Your Pets and Livestock Are in Peril

Oleander does not discriminate. Dogs, cats, horses, cattle—none are safe. Many pet owners have learned the hard way that pets often chew plants when bored or sick. A tiny nibble could end your pet’s life. Farm animals, too, may unknowingly drink water or graze near oleander bushes, leading to sudden death with few warning signs.

🔥 Never, Ever Burn Oleander

A cozy bonfire can become a silent death trap if oleander branches sneak in. Toxic smoke drifts invisibly, settling deep in the lungs of everyone gathered around. This is not an old wives’ tale—it’s a documented danger that still surprises many today.

🌼 How to Protect Your Family and Animals

🌱 Don’t Plant It: No flower is worth this risk if you have children, pets, or farm animals. Plenty of non-toxic shrubs can brighten your garden safely.
🧤 Handle with Armor: If you must trim or remove oleander, wear gloves and long sleeves. Never touch your eyes or mouth during or after handling.
🚫 Keep Curious Hands and Paws Away: Teach children never to touch strange plants, and keep dogs on a leash when walking near landscaped roadsides.
🗑️ Dispose Responsibly: Bag clippings securely. Never compost or burn them.
